How to promote wellbeing and tackle the causes of work-related stress

In the third of a series of workplace wellbeing resources in Wales, Mind Cymru have produced this information on how to promote wellbeing and tackle the causes of work-related stress. Mind has developed a three-pronged approach to help employers manage mental health in the workplace by:

  1. Promoting wellbeing for all staff
  2. Tackling the causes of work-related mental health problems
  3. Supporting staff who are experiencing mental health problems.

This guide takes you through the first two actions of this approach. It is clearly laid out with small sections, so it doesn’t feel too overwhelming. There are practical actions throughout, including advice on how to promote feedback and engagement from employees, how to raise awareness (such as signing the Time to Change employers pledge) and how to look out for workplace triggers of stress and mental health problems.

At the end of this resource, there is a ten top tips section for both line managers and HR professionals/senior managers.
